在当前网页设计追求高效、响应式与视觉冲击力的背景下,SVG图文排版凭借其独特的技术优势,逐渐成为设计师和开发者的首选。尤其是在移动端设备多样化、屏幕分辨率不断提升的今天,如何确保图像在不同尺寸下依然清晰呈现,已成为前端开发中的核心挑战之一。传统位图格式如JPG或PNG,在放大时会出现像素模糊、边缘锯齿等问题,严重影响用户体验。而SVG(可缩放矢量图形)则从根本上解决了这一痛点——它基于数学公式描述图形,无论放大多少倍,都能保持线条平滑、细节清晰,真正实现了“无限缩放不失真”。这种特性使得SVG图文排版在高密度屏、平板及手机端的应用中表现尤为出色,尤其适合用于品牌标识、信息图表、图标系统等对精度要求高的场景。
文件体积小,加载速度快
除了视觉上的优势,SVG图文排版在性能层面也具有显著竞争力。相比同等质量的位图,SVG文件通常体积更小,尤其是对于简单图形或图标而言,压缩率极高。这意味着页面加载速度更快,用户等待时间更短,这对于提升转化率、降低跳出率至关重要。在搜索引擎优化(SEO)方面,由于SVG是基于文本的代码结构,其中的文字内容可以直接被搜索引擎抓取和索引,有助于提高关键词权重。例如,在一个包含品牌名称或产品说明的SVG图标中,这些文字信息无需额外通过alt标签或隐藏元素传递,就能直接参与排名计算,为网站带来更优的自然流量表现。
动态交互与动画控制能力强大
现代网页不仅追求静态美观,更强调用户的参与感与反馈体验。此时,SVG图文排版展现出强大的动态潜力。借助CSS或JavaScript,开发者可以轻松实现悬停效果、渐显动画、路径描边、颜色过渡等复杂视觉变化。比如,一个按钮图标可以在鼠标移入时缓缓填充颜色,或是在加载过程中模拟手绘笔迹的绘制过程,这些细腻的动效极大地增强了界面的沉浸感与专业度。更重要的是,这类动画不依赖于外部资源(如GIF或视频),不会增加额外的请求开销,且能完美适配各种设备响应式布局。

组件化开发与复用效率高
随着前端框架如React、Vue、Angular的普及,组件化思想已成为主流开发模式。而SVG图文排版天然具备良好的组件化支持能力。开发者可以将常用图标、插画或模块化图形封装为独立的SVG组件,通过props传参灵活调整颜色、大小、状态等属性,实现高度复用。这种做法不仅减少了重复代码,还提升了团队协作效率,便于统一风格管理。同时,结合构建工具(如Webpack、Vite)进行SVG Sprite合并或懒加载处理,还能进一步优化资源加载策略,让整个项目更加轻量化、可维护性强。
适用场景广泛,超越传统图标范畴
尽管最初人们主要将SVG用于图标设计,但如今其应用已拓展至更复杂的图文布局场景。无论是数据可视化中的动态图表、首页轮播图中的矢量插画,还是营销页中的创意分栏设计,SVG图文排版都能胜任。特别是在需要多语言切换或动态内容更新的页面中,SVG内嵌的文本可随用户语言环境实时更改,无需重新生成图像文件,极大提升了内容运营的灵活性。此外,由于其可编辑性,设计师可在不依赖图像软件的情况下直接修改源码,快速响应需求变更。
综上所述,深入理解SVG图文排版的内在特性,是每一位数字内容创作者掌握前沿设计语言的关键一步。它不仅是技术上的革新,更是设计理念的升级——从“展示”转向“互动”,从“静态”迈向“动态”。在追求极致用户体验与高性能表现的当下,选择SVG图文排版,就是选择一种更智能、更可持续的内容呈现方式。我们专注于提供高品质的SVG图文排版解决方案,涵盖从基础图标设计到复杂动态布局的全链路服务,擅长结合业务需求打造兼具美感与功能性的视觉表达,设计中18140119082


